[root@localhost ~]# vim saberlily.c(vim加檔名)
vim分為3種模式插入模式 低行模式命令模
一,插入模式
切換:在進入vim之後按esc+i進入插入模式
功能:可以輸入**
二,低行模式
切換:按esc+shift+:進入低行模式
功能:q退出 w儲存 qw儲存並退出 q!強制退出
%s/內容/替換成什麼/g(所有):所有選擇內容替換成
輸入 指定行調到指定行或者vim 檔名+指定行
三,命令模式
切換:按esc進入
功能:shift +g 跳到最後一行 shift +gg調到最前面一行
數字+s刪除字元 數字+dd刪除行數 u撤銷 數字+yy複製 數字+cc剪下
四,gcc編輯器
gcc加檔名
如[root@localhost ~]# gcc saberlily.c
[root@localhost ~]# ./a.out(./a.out輸出)
helloworld
檔案編譯過程分為預處理 編譯 彙編 鏈結這4個過程
預處理:標頭檔案的展開 vim程式中#開頭的檔案的展開。只進行預編譯不做其他處理。
格式:[root@localhost ~]# gcc -e saberlily.c -o saberlily.i會產生乙個saberlily.i 檔案
編譯格式:[root@localhost ~]# gcc -s saberlily.i -o saberlily.s會產生乙個同名彙編檔案
彙編格式:[root@localhost ~]# gcc -c saberlily.s -o saberlily.o會產生乙個cpu可以識別的同名二進位制檔案
[root@localhost ~]# ./saberlily
helloworld
ps關於vim配置
[root@localhost ~]#vim /etc/vimrc
找 set autoident自動縮排功能
set tabstop=4 自動縮排4格
set number 自動加行號
syntax on設定一些字元顏色變化
注意寫程式是「」裡面不能有「」,單引號裡面不能有『』.
vim編輯器的基本操作
先稍為介紹一下 vim.vi 是 unix linux 下極為普遍的一種文字編輯器,大部分機器上都 有.vi 有各種變種,在不同的機器上常用不同的變種軟體.其中 vim 比較好用也用得比較 廣泛.vim 是 vi improved 的縮寫,表示更好的 vi.我個人覺得它是非常好的編輯器 為 了避免 ...
vim編輯器基本操作總結
在命令列視窗中輸入以下命令即可vim filename 開啟vim並建立名為filename的檔案開啟單個檔案vim file同時開啟多個檔案vim file1 file2 file3 open file split file切換到下乙個檔案 bn切換到上乙個檔案 bp args開啟遠端檔案,比如f...
Vim編輯器基本操作學習 一
最近在服務端編輯檔案總不可避免要使用vim編輯器,下面就對學習到的常用命令進行總結,以便自己以後檢視。刪除字元 x 刪除一行 dd 刪除換行符 j,同時將兩行合併成一行 重做,反轉撤銷 ctrl r 一些基本編輯命令可以使用命令計數,比如向下移動3行,可以直接使用3j,代替jjj 另比如dd操作等。...